12 The flowers appear on the earth;
The time of singing has come,
And the voice of the turtledove
Is heard in our land.
13 The fig tree puts forth her green figs,
And the vines with the tender grapes
Give a good smell.
Rise up, my love, my fair one,
And come away!

14 “O my (A)dove, in the clefts of the rock,
In the secret places of the cliff,
Let me see your [a]face,
(B)Let me hear your voice;
For your voice is sweet,
And your face is lovely.”
